About Campus Book Rentals

CampusBookRentals.com is a platform that offers a wide range of textbooks for rent. They provide new and used textbooks and claim to help students save up to 87% compared to buying. They offer free round-trip shipping for all orders, meaning you don't pay for shipping when you get the book or when you send it back. They also offer a buy option and a grace period for returns to avoid late fees.

Their service includes a feature called RentBack, which allows students to rent the textbooks they own to other students, potentially making two to four times more money compared to selling their books back at the end of the semester.

They also have a Buy Vs. Rent SuperBot that helps determine if it’s cheaper to buy or rent your textbooks. However, it's important to note that not all textbook rentals include supplemental materials such as CDs/DVDs, and access codes may not be available for rented textbooks. Also, most rental companies, including CampusBookRentals.com, don’t allow you to mark or annotate the rental book in the same way you would if you owned the book.

They offer rental terms that vary by company, and you can rent a book for a month or for an entire semester. They also provide tips to ensure that you rent the right textbooks at the best price in time for the first day of class. For example, they suggest checking the ISBN to ensure that you get the exact book you need.

Campus Book Rentals FAQs

FAQ

How do I rent a book from CampusBookRentals.com?

To rent a book from CampusBookRentals.com, follow these steps:

  1. Find a book you need by entering its name, author, or ISBN (a 10 or 13-digit number that can be found on a back cover).
  2. Choose offers from the list of results and add them to the basket. Repeat for every book you need.
  3. After you submit an order and pay for it, the company ships it to you.

Please note that not all textbook rentals include supplemental materials such as CDs/DVDs. Also, rented textbooks are used textbooks, so if the original buyer or renter used the access code, then the book won’t have the access code. If you need the access code, then you probably need to buy the new textbook. Most rental companies don’t allow you to mark or annotate the rental book in the same way you would if you owned the book so be careful not to write in or highlight or you might have to pay for the book in full. If you are the type of student that likes to highlight or to write in your book, you should probably buy a used textbook.

FAQ

About campusbookrentals.com Prices and Cost?

CampusBookRentals.com is an online platform that allows you to rent textbooks for a period ranging from 30 to 150 days. The rental price includes tax, shipping, and applicable coupons. They also offer a Buy Vs Rent feature, which helps you determine if it's cheaper to buy or rent your textbook.

The platform also provides free round-trip shipping for textbook rentals, meaning there are no hidden costs. Most rental companies, including CampusBookRentals.com, offer you the option to purchase your book and they offer a grace period for returns to avoid late fees.

However, it's important to note that not all textbook rentals include supplemental materials such as CDs/DVDs. Also, rented textbooks are used textbooks, so if the original buyer or renter used the access code, then the book won’t have the access code. If you need the access code, then you probably need to buy the new textbook.

Lastly, most rental companies don’t allow you to mark or annotate the rental book in the same way you would if you owned the book. So, if you are the type of student that likes to highlight or to write in your book, you should probably buy a used textbook.

Please note that the prices depend on the direct cost and rental period. For example, getting a book cheaper by 30%, 60%, or 75% is a common practice. The rental price for "The American System of Criminal Justice 16th Edition" starts at $16.64, while the higher cost is $116.62. Obviously, you are to pay less for 55 days of usage than for 130.

FAQ

campusbookrentals.com Return Policy?

The Return Policy of CampusBookRentals is simple: students rent their books online, and return them when they're done. However, when you rent your books, you return them in nearly perfect condition and receive no money back for them.

As for the Shipping Policy, CampusBookRentals offers free shipping on all textbooks both ways. This means that you can have your textbooks shipped to you for free, and you can also return them at no cost. The rental periods are extremely flexible. You have the option of ordering your book for a whole entire semester (135 days), a quarter semester (85 days) or for a summer semester (55 days).
